Transaction e6d7986920a5250a82d0e64266855ac6fea9d39cdf22d7d60aa2e5a60213c334
1 Input
1 Output
-
e6d7986920a5250a82d0e64266855ac6fea9d39cdf22d7d60aa2e5a60213c334:0
- value
- 734760
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8e3abb604b2aaac308b97bbea5ebbb0964fad893 OP_EQUAL
- address
- 3Ef4EYsNDUomSjYErqPMw4Jptw7kYAiFBy